zoukankan      html  css  js  c++  java
  • XML学习笔记之XML的简介

    最近,自学了一段时间xml,希望通过学习笔记的整理能够巩固一下知识点,也希望把知识分享给你们(描红字段为重点):

    XML(extensible Markup language):可扩展的标记语言,解决了HTML不可扩展的问题,其作用是保存或传输数据,它不像HTML(超文本标记语言)是用来显示数据的。

    特点:

    1、基于文本格式的;

    2、标签没有被预定义,需要自定义;

    3、用于保存或传输数据,不用来显示数据;

    4、是元语言(可以通过这门语言开发其他语言)。

    文档结构:

    1、最上面一行是文档的声明,注意:声明必须放在第一行;

    2、是一种树形的结构;

    3、必须包含根元素,在根元素中扩展到树叶;

    4、文档有元素、属性、值、注释、实体组成,注意:注释不能放于声明前面,注释也不能嵌套。

    标签规则:

    1、至少需要一个元素;

    2、xml标签区分大小写(HTML不区分大小写);

    3、不允许空标记存在,所有标记必须成对;

    4、标签的嵌套要正确;

    5、标签的命名规则:以字母、下划线、冒号开头,后面跟字母、数字、下划线、冒号、句号(点)、连字符。中间不能有空格,不能以xml开头。

    使用工具:

  • 相关阅读:
    R-CNN/Fast R-CNN/Faster R-CNN
    RNN的介绍
    前向传播算法(Forward propagation)与反向传播算法(Back propagation)
    world转.md
    msgid 属性
    .equals()到底是什么意思?
    iperf详细使用方法
    c语言#define用法
    android源码编译出现No private recovery resources for TARGET_DEVICE解决方法
    nginx File not found 错误
  • 原文地址:https://www.cnblogs.com/dingxiaomei/p/7788628.html
Copyright © 2011-2022 走看看